U+07A1 "ޡ" Thaana Letter Zo is the twenty-third letter of the Thaana script, which is used primarily to write the Dhivehi language of the Maldives. This letter represents the voiced alveolar fricative sound /z/, similar to the English 'z' in "zebra". Its shape, a distinctive curved form with a dot above, is typical of Thaana's unique orthography, which writes vowels as diacritical marks attached to consonants. In Dhivehi, Zo appears in words of Arabic, Persian, or English origin where the /z/ sound is needed, as the native Dhivehi lexicon does not historically include this phoneme.
